What is a Medicare Advantage Plan?
Medicare Advantage, also known as Part C, is an alternative to Original Medicare, combining Parts A and B coverage and often including prescription drug coverage (Part D). These plans are sold by private insurance companies approved by Medicare, providing an all-in-one bundle of health benefits. Besides covering hospital and medical services, many Medicare Advantage plans also offer extras such as dental, vision, hearing services, and wellness programs.
How Does a Medicare Advantage Plan Work?
Unlike Original Medicare, where the federal government pays for your healthcare directly, Medicare Advantage plans are run by private insurers contracted with Medicare. When you enroll in a Medicare Advantage plan, Medicare pays the insurance company a fixed amount each month for your care. In turn, the insurance company coordinates your healthcare and pays for the services you get. It’s important to note that you’re still in the Medicare program and you still have Medicare rights and protections. However, each plan can charge different out-of-pocket costs and have different rules for how you get services.
Typically, these plans offer a network of doctors and hospitals, and you may need to visit in-network providers to get care, or pay more for using out-of-network services. Some plans offer out-of-network coverage, but it’s usually at a higher cost.
The Benefits of Choosing a Medicare Advantage Plan
Medicare Advantage plans offer several benefits over Original Medicare. Firstly, they offer all the same coverage as Original Medicare, but often include additional benefits such as prescription drug coverage, dental and vision care, and wellness programs. Some plans even offer perks like gym memberships, transportation to medical appointments, or over-the-counter drug allowances.
Another significant benefit is the out-of-pocket maximum, which Original Medicare doesn’t offer. This feature caps your healthcare spending, protecting you from very high costs in case of a serious illness or condition.
Medicare Advantage plans also offer cost savings. Many have $0 monthly premiums, although you still have to pay your Part B premium. They can also be cheaper than buying Original Medicare with a Medicare Supplement plan, particularly if you don’t use a lot of healthcare services.
However, it’s crucial to remember that these plans have less flexibility since you’ll usually need to use the plan’s network of providers. So, it’s essential to weigh your options carefully and decide which plan best suits your needs and lifestyle.

Changes to Medicare in 2024
As you navigate the Medicare landscape, it’s important to be aware of the changes that are on the horizon. With 2024 just around the corner, let’s dive into some of the key changes that are set to take effect.
New Medicare Benefits & Changes Starting Jan 1, 2024
A number of new benefits and changes are slated to start on January 1, 2024. First and foremost, there’s good news for those who require prescription drugs, as Medicare will be implementing prescription drug savings. This is a significant development, as it aims to make essential medications more affordable for beneficiaries.
In addition to this, Medicare is also expanding its coverage for chronic pain management and treatment services. This is a crucial change for those dealing with long-term pain conditions. Furthermore, people suffering from lymphedema will be pleased to know that Medicare will be covering compression treatment items.
Mental health care will also see some enhancements with changes to outpatient services. This includes extended coverage for telehealth services, which have become increasingly important in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ic. And finally, changes are coming to the notification process for Medicare Advantage provider changes.
The Part B Premium for 2024
Moving on to costs, the standard monthly Part B premium is set to increase to $174.70 in 2024. That’s an increase of $9.80 from the 2023 premium of $164.90. This premium covers services like lab tests, surgeries, and doctor visits, as well as supplies like wheelchairs and walkers that are considered medically necessary.
Catastrophic Coverage for Medicare in 2024
Catastrophic coverage is an important safety net for beneficiaries who have high out-of-pocket drug costs. Starting January 1, 2024, once your out-of-pocket spending reaches $8,000, you’ll automatically get “catastrophic coverage”. This includes payments made by other people or entities on your behalf, such as Medicare’s Extra Help program.
The Medicare Part A Deductible for 2024
In 2024, the Medicare Part A deductible, which covers hospital stays, will be $1,632 per benefit period. This is an increase from the 2023 deductible. The Part B annual deductible will also increase to $240.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Medicare Advantage Plan
Selecting the right Medicare Advantage Plan is not a decision to take lightly. It’s crucial to consider several factors before finalizing your choice to ensure it meets your unique health needs and financial circumstances. Let’s delve into these key considerations.
Cost of the Plan
Understanding the cost of your Medicare Advantage Plan is critical. Each plan comes with a premium, deductible, copay, and/or coinsurance. Do you comprehend these costs? More importantly, can you afford them? As with any insurance plan, the goal is to find a balance between what you can afford to pay out-of-pocket and the coverage you need.
Coverage of the Plan
What does the plan cover? This is a key question to ask. If you’re on medication, it’s important to understand how the plan covers your prescriptions. What tier are your prescription drugs on, and are there any coverage rules that apply to them? Beyond that, does the plan offer routine coverage for vision, dental, and hearing needs? These are all significant factors to consider when evaluating the coverage of a plan.
Provider Network
If you have preferred medical providers, it’s essential to ensure they participate in the plan’s network. Remember, using out-of-network providers can result in higher costs. Some Medicare Advantage plans strictly limit you to their network, except in emergencies, while others allow you to use non-network providers at a higher cost. It’s important to understand these network rules before choosing a plan.
Quality of Care
Last but not least, assess the quality of care you’ll receive under the plan. A Medicare Advantage Plan should not only be affordable and have a wide network of providers, but it should also give you access to quality health care. You can check the plan’s quality ratings on Medicare.gov. High-rated plans deliver a better overall experience, manage chronic conditions effectively, and have fewer problems with customer service.
